ABSTRACT

Background:The incidence of inflammatory bowel disease( IBD ) is increasing in recent years,however,its pathogenic mechanism has not been fully clarified. Previous studies revealed that adipokines played crucial roles in regulating intestinal inflammation. Aims:To investigate the role of visfatin,an adipocytokine,and its clinical significance in active IBD. Methods:Ninety-one patients with active IBD including 61 Crohn’s disease( CD)and 30 ulcerative colitis ( UC)at the First Affiliated Hospital of Soochow University and Suzhou Municipal Hospital from May 2015 to Dec. 2015 were enrolled in this study,and 48 healthy subjects were served as controls. Serum level of visfatin was determined by ELISA. Correlation of serum visfatin level with clinical features of IBD was analyzed,its diagnostic performance for IBD was assessed by ROC curve. Results:Serum level of visfatin was significantly higher in patients with active CD and UC than in healthy controls[(385. 24 ± 112. 64)pg/mL and(378. 91 ± 118. 57)pg/mL vs. (321. 11 ± 96. 27)pg/mL, P all ﹤0. 05]. Significant positive correlation was found between serum visfatin level and disease activity index(Mayo score)of UC( r =0. 398,P ﹤0. 05 ),however,no correlations were found between serum visfatin level and disease activity index of CD,CRP and ESR,two common inflammatory indicators for IBD and location of IBD(P all ﹥0. 05). The area under curve( AUC)of serum visfatin for diagnosis of CD and UC were 0. 654 and 0. 622,respectively;the diagnostic accuracy was relatively low. Conclusions:Serum visfatin might be associated with the active intestinal inflammation in IBD and has the potential to be served as a clinical index for active UC.

ABSTRACT

Objective To study on the expression and clinical significance of programmed death ligant 1 (PD-1) in the development of colorectal cancer.Methods Flow cytometry (FCM) was used to detect and analyse the positive expression rate of PD-1 on CD3+ T cells in peripheral blood samples of 88 colorectal cancer patients and 74 healthy volunteers,and in sixpairs of tissue specimens (colorectal cancer tumor and adjacent normal tissues).Colon cancer tumor-bearing mice models were constructed by subcutaneous implantation of murine colon cancer cell line CT26,and the changes of positive expression rate of PD-1 on CD3+ T cells in spleens and transplanted tumor tissues were also detected by FCM in different time points during five,eight,11,14,17,20 days after the model was constructed.Finally,the experimental results were analyzed by t test or variance analysis.Results The positive expression rate of PD-1 on CD3+ T cells in peripheral blood of colorectal cancer patients was significantly higher than that in healthy volunteers ((29.25 ± 9.37) % vs (19.35 ± 7.37) %,t =7.375,P< 0.01),and the positive expression rates were significantly increased in colorectal cancer patients with lower degree of differentiation,lymph node metastasis and higher Duke's stage.The positive expression rate of PD-1 on CD3+T cells was significantly higher in colorectal cancer tissues compared to adjacent normal tissues ((52.38±12.28)% vs (24.72±4.78)%,t=5.143,P<0.01).In the colon cancer tumor-bearing mice models,along with the growth of transplanted tumors,PD-1 positive expression rates on the CD3+T cells of tumor-bearing mice spleens and transplanted tumors showed a gradually rising tendency.From the eighth day to the 20th day after subcutaneous transplanted colon cancer cells,the average positive expression rate of PD-1 on the CD3+T cells of tumor-bearing mice spleens rose from (52.83±6.17)% to (77.30± 6.84) %,and the average positive expression rate of transplanted tumors rose from (60.43 ± 2.77)% to (90.47±4.31) %.Conclusion There is a correlation between the expression of PD-1 on mature T cell surface and the development of colorectal cancer,and the high specific expression of PD-1 may promote the invasion and metastasis of colorectal cancer.

ABSTRACT

Background:Chronic inflammation is closely associated with occurrence and development of gastric cancer,and inflammatory cytokines,interleukin-18(IL-18)and IL-1β are involved via a variety of mechanisms. Aims:To determine the serum levels of IL-18 and IL-1β in patients with different gastric mucosal lesions and to explore the role of these two cytokines in gastric cancer and their clinical significance. Methods:Serum levels of IL-18 and IL-1β were detected by ELISA in patients with different gastric mucosal lesions,including 324 gastric cancer,40 chronic non-atrophic gastritis (CNAG),13 chronic atrophic gastritis with or without intestinal metaplasia(CAG/ IM)and 20 mild to moderate dysplasia. Helicobacter pylori(Hp)IgG antibody was detected in patients with gastric cancer. Correlations of serum levels of IL-18 and IL-1β with clinicopathological parameters and Hp infection were analyzed in patients with gastric cancer. RoC curve was used to assess the performance of serum IL-18 and IL-1β for diagnosis of gastric cancer. Results:Serum levels of IL-18 and IL-1β increased gradually from CNAG,CAG/ IM,dysplasia to gastric cancer;except for IL-1β between CNAG and CAG/ IM groups,significant differences were found between any two groups(P < 0. 05). In gastric cancer group,they were positively correlated with tumor size,lymph node and distant metastases,depth of invasion,TNM stage and Hp infection(P < 0. 05). Area under the RoC curve(AUC)of combined detection of serum IL-18 and IL-1β for diagnosis of gastric cancer was superior to that of IL-18 or IL-1β detection alone(0. 867 vs. 0. 837 and 0. 795). Conclusions:Serum levels of IL-18 and IL-1β increase dynamically with the tumorigenesis of gastric cancer,and are closely related to growth, invasiveness and metastasis of gastric cancer. Combined detection of serum IL-18 and IL-1β might be used as a biomarker for diagnosis and tumor progression and prognosis assessment of gastric cancer.

ABSTRACT

Background:The abnormal expression of costimulatory molecules is closely related to immune escape of tumor cells. Programmed death-1(PD-1)is an important negative costimulatory molecule,and can induce and maintain the immune tolerance of tumor cells by binding with related ligands,thus promotes the development and progress of tumor. Aims:To investigate the expression of peripheral blood PD-1 and its clinical significance in patients with colorectal cancer. Methods:Eighty-eight patients with colorectal cancer from March 2015 to September 2015 at the First Affiliated Hospital of Soochow University were enrolled,and 16 healthy volunteers were served as controls. Level of soluble PD-1(sPD-1)was determined by ELISA. The expression of PD-l on CD3 + T cells in peripheral blood was measured by flow cytometry. Results:Level of sPD-1 and expression of PD-l on CD3 + T cells in peripheral blood in colorectal cancer patients were significantly higher than those in controls(P ﹤ 0. 05). Level of sPD-1 in colorectal cancer patients was closely related to tumor differentiation,lymph node metastasis and Dukes’stage( P ﹤ 0. 05),but not related to gender,age and tumor location(P ﹥ 0. 05). Conclusions:Peripheral blood PD-1 is highly expressed in patients with colorectal cancer,and is positively correlated with tumor stage and metastasis. The detection of PD-1 is helpful to estimate the progress of colorectal cancer,and it may become a new tumor marker or a target for anti-tumor targeted therapy.

ABSTRACT

OBJECTIVE@#To investigate the behavior difference of allergic rhinitis with adenoid hypertrophy between study group and control group.@*METHOD@#One hundred and seventeen children diagnosed as allergic rhinitis with adenoid hypertrophy were enrolled in our study were divided into study group and control group. Forty-two children treated with local steroid nasal spray for two to three months and antihistamine were control group. Seventy-five children treated with endoscopic adenoidectomy and drug treatment were study group; All children' parents were inquired for their clinical presentation.@*RESULT@#No distinctive differences were found between the two groups (P > 0.05) in adenoid hypertrophy, accompanying nasal problems and clinical questionnaire scoring. Significant statistical distinction were found (P < 0.05) in snoring, sleep disturbance and frequent arousal, nasal obstructive moth-breathing, and recurrent respiratory tract infection between the two groups after three-month follow up.@*CONCLUSION@#Endoscopic adenoidectomy should be taken into account for allergic rhinitis with adenoid hypertrophy in children. Adenoidectomy would be useful for the improvement of behavior symptoms.

ABSTRACT

Objective To evaluate the clinical performance of CLINITEK Atlas urine dry chemistry analyzer and its supplementary strips,which could be used for other hospitals as reference.Methods Five hundred and one samples of random fresh urine were collected and analyzed by CLINITEK Atlas urine dry chemistry analyzer.10 parameters were reported for each sample,including SG,pH,BLD,LEU,PRO,GLU,KET,UBG,BIL and NIT.According to the medicals standard of the People's Republic of China,General Technical Requirements for Urine Analyzer(YY/T 0475-2004),General Technical Requirements for Chemical Reagent Strips for Urinalysis(YY/T 0478-2004)and physical,Chemical and Microscopic Examination of Urine(WS/T 229-2002),the precision,accuracy,carryover,stability,sensitivity and consistency of each parameter were evaluated.The agreement was assessed between the results for BLD and LEU obtained from CLINITEK Atlas analyzer and phase contrast microscope,and calculated the sensitivity and specificity of CLINITEK Atlas analyzer for BLD and LEU using phase contrast microscope as the gold standard.SG and pH test was performed among 200 specimens by CLINITEK Atlas analyzer,and then compared with the results obtained from MASTER-SUR-NM specific gravity refractometer and pH precision test strips respectively.In addition to SG and pH,the other eight parameters were compared with the results obtained from CLINITEK 500 urine analyzer,and Kappa value and consistency were calculated.Results The accuracy,precision,sensitivity,carryover and stability of 10 parameters could meet all the requirement of standards.SG and pH had good correlation with urine specific gravity refractometer (r =0.9838,P <0.001)and pH meter (r =0.8884,P <0.001),respectively.Compared with phase contrast microscope,BLD and LEU had coincidence rates of 90.4% and 90.8%,respectively; Sensitivities were 90.7% (301/332) and 83.3% (200/240) ; Specificities were 89.9% (152/169) and 97.1% (255/261).Compared with CLINITEK 500,all the parameters,except for SG and pH,had good coincidence rates of > 87.6%.Conclusion The performance of CLINITEK Atlas urine dry chemistry analyzer can meet the clinical requirements of all standards.

ABSTRACT

This paper introduces a solution to the development of next-generation telemedicine system based on Ipv6 with the analyses of present situation and related problems of telemedicine system.The devices,advantage of new system and a successful program based on Ipv6 are also mentioned.
